Abstract (EN)

Foundry sand is a fundamental production material used extensively in many industries such as automotive, iron and steel, alloy production, and metallurgy. After the casting process is completed, this sand loses its functionality and becomes waste. Parallel to the increase in production volume, foundry sand waste forms increasingly large piles and occupies a significant amount of space in storage areas. This situation creates an additional economic burden for the sector. With the development of industry, the disposal of this waste without harming the environment or making it reusable has become an increasingly critical issue. In this study, waste foundry sand obtained from Hekimoğlu Foundry Facilities will be added to asphalt mixtures in specific proportions to produce asphalt briquettes and stability flow tests will be conducted on the briquettes. Based on the results obtained, it has been evaluated whether the use of foundry sand in asphalt mixtures poses any environmental risks in terms of recovery, given that foundry sand has become a major issue in today's world.
